IATF allows cockfighting in MGCQ areas

In-venue audience and live broadcasting or telecasting in cockfights, though, are prohibited

Cockfighting activities are now allowed in areas placed under modified general community quarantine or lower following the approval of the Inter-Agency Task Force (IATF).

The IATF gave its green light for the operation of licensed cockpits and cockfighting activities, which must be subject to strict compliance of health and safety protocols.

However, in-venue audience and live broadcasting or telecasting are prohibited. The IATF has yet to give details on how cockfights can be watched.

Online or remote betting is also not permitted.

The IATF added it is still the discretion of local government units whether they will permit cockfighting activities in their localities.

Also given the thumbs up to operate are off-track horse race betting stations in areas placed under general community quarantine or lower. – Rappler.com
